Hamburger patties

2 servings Prep: 10 mins, Cooking: 10 mins

Ingredients (6)

500 g beef mince — lean
1 1/2 onion — finely diced
fresh thyme — handful
1 tsp dried chilli flakes
herbal salt and pepper
oil — for frying

Method:

Heat oven to 180°C.
Fry onions until golden.
Add onions to mince along with thyme, chilli, herbal salt and pepper.
Squish between your fingers to mix well.
Shape mince into patties.
Cook in the oven for about 5 minutes on each side.
Turn the grill on and grill for about 5 minutes on each side until charred.

Serve on a gluten free roll or bread with rocket, avo, tomato and a
drizzle of basil oil and homemade chips with lots of salt and a squeeze
of lemon juice.
